Night-shift staff: Floor 4 of the Tellhaven Building opens this week. After 21:00, access is via the rear stairwell only; the lifts are locked out overnight during the settling period. Complete a walk-through of the new floor once per shift and log it. The stairwell keypad accepts the code below.

badge for yahop-fawep: bdg-XBKXI-68071

### Runbook: Fan-out backpressure on Heraldwing notifications

When the fan-out queue depth exceeds the alert threshold, Heraldwing sheds low-priority pushes first, then throttles digest batching. Do not raise worker concurrency before checking downstream delivery latency, since that usually makes the stampede worse. For this week's sync, the current throttle configuration is reproduced below.

settings of bahif-yajof:
JORIX_PIN=2662
JORIX_TENANT=rusax
JORIX_METRICS_HOST=metrics.jorix.xolmario.corp
JORIX_SEAL=seal_a93c2147
JORIX_STANDBY_TEAM=wenius

Runbook — Phase 3: user-module extraction from the Kestrelbay monolith. Before cutover, freeze writes to the legacy accounts table, replay the change log into the new Userline service, and verify row counts match on both sides. Daria will confirm the shadow-traffic diff stays under 0.1% for a full hour before we flip the router flag. Once verified, tag the release candidate and sign the artifact. The signing key for this cutover is as follows.

rollout seal: bky19_eMLCfa2rZ3EgiNqssvu

// Heads up: this is the new QueueCraft client that replaces our old
// homegrown job queue (RIP, "Conveyor"). Reviewers: retries, dead-letter
// handling, and backoff now live server-side, so the sketchy retry loop
// below is gone for good. The client authenticates to the internal
// QueueCraft broker with a service key scoped to enqueue-only.
// The key it expects is on the following line.

service key, hahaf-hahag: qvz7-0frcibk

Subject: DR drill — TaxGlade rate-lookup cache

Team, next Thursday we run the quarterly failover drill for the TaxGlade rate-lookup cache. We'll drop the primary node in Quellby region and confirm the warm replica serves lookups within two minutes. Maintainers rebuilding the cache vault afterward will need the recovery passphrase, which is recorded directly below this message.

strongbox words: druvan-lamys-eliius-jorax-istox-soreth-ulays-gilix-ralix-oliiel-norwyn-casvan-praius